web自动化测试工具是什么意思

版权声明:本文为博主原创文章,未经博主允许不得转载。 /fcy/article/details/

suite等,这个工具的主要功能包括:测试与浏览器的兼容性;测试你的应用程序看是否能够很好的工作再不同浏览器和操作系统之上。测试系统功能——创建回归测试检验软件功能和用户需求。支持自动录制自动生成.net, java,perl等不同语言的测试脚本。 selenium是专门为web应用程序编写的一个验收测试工具。

1.selenium IDE:一个Firefox插件,可以录制用户的基本操作,生成测试用例。随后可以运行这些测试用例在浏览器里回放,可将测试用例转换为其他语言的自动化脚本;

3.selenium Grid:允许selenium-RC针对规模庞大的测试案例集或者需要在不同环境中运行的测试案例进行扩展。

载*请注明原始出处:

X、Windows外,还支持Chrome、Firefox、Safari、Opera、IE等多种浏览器,适合做Web应用的兼容性测试及自动化测试。在Web开发的持续集成中,如果每次迭代都采用手工方式对已有的功能进行回归测试,需要的人力、时间成本将是非常巨大的,采用Selenium进行自动化地回归测试,可以让团队的精力集中在新功能的测试上,提升工作效率。

本文主要介绍在Python中使用Selenium包进行自动化测试的方法,您需要具备一些的知识及搭建Web服务器的方法,这样才能在学习的过程中亲手做实验,另外完整的示例代码放在我的上,欢迎大家访问。首先使用pip install selenium命令安装Python的Selenium包。针对不同的浏览器及其版本使用Selenium的方法会有所不同,如下是我的版本信息:

    Safari 10已经开始内置自动化测试的支持,Safari偏好设置->高级->在菜单栏中显示“开发”菜单,然后开发->允许远程自动化,最后下载的jar包,测试脚本如下:

    如果觉得我的文章对您有帮助,欢迎关注我(CSDN:Mars Loo的博客)或者为这篇文章点赞,谢谢!

  • Paul Graham带领我们探究黑客的世界,了解黑客的爱好和动机;旁征博引历史事件,妙笔生花。   《黑客与画家:硅谷创业之父Paul Graham文集》是硅谷创业之父PaulGraham的文集,主要介绍黑客即优秀程序员的爱好和动机,讨论黑客成长、黑客对世界的贡献以及编程语言和黑客工作方法等所有对计算机时代感兴趣的人的一些话题。书中的内容不但有助于了解计算机编程的本质、互联网行业的规则,还会帮助读者了解我们这个时代,迫使读者独立思考。本书适合所有程序员和互联网创业者,也适合一切对计算机行业感兴趣的读者。

  • 用消费品的市场份额来展现生活中的大数据。

  • “互联网+”行动计划将重点促进以云计算、物联网、大数据为代表的新一代信息技术与现代制造业、生产性服务业等的融合创新,发展壮大新兴业态,打造新的产业增长点,为大众创业、万众创新提供环境,为产业智能化提供支撑,增强新的经济发展动力,促进国民经济提质增效升级。“互联网+”以互联网、移动互联网、物联网等为平台,以传统产业为融合契机,以互联网思维为动力,以市场重构为生态的品牌新生的时代,将我们的市场格局从本地发向国际化的高度去催化,将品牌版图由区域化向全球化演绎。本书囊括了10位大佬、四大产业、41个热门行业在实践“互联网+”过程中的体会与感悟,涉及30多个经典案例,全景式呈现不一样的“互联网+”。

  • 这是一部基于云层15年测试经验的小白入门总结精炼文章,从介绍如何看待测试到如何准备阅读图书,到每一个知识点的细节,对于小白来说可以轻松的抓住重点,从各类图书的长篇大论中抓住核心线索,为深入提供信心和方向。

  • 本书紧扣“实战”与“营销”两条主线,手把手地向读者介绍开微店的流程、微店的推广方法以及运营技巧等,使读者能创建一个真正赚钱的微店。书中不仅通过微店常用设置、商品来源、商品发布、客户管理、购物流程、支付方式、订单管理等实战操作,讲解微店运营的实操方法;还深入剖析了微店的推广渠道、促销手段、精准加粉、朋友圈营销、品牌营销等。最后还分享了几个成功微商探路者的宝贵经验,使诸多不得其法的微店卖家能够根据自身情况转变经营思维模式,有效地进行微店营销与推广,更好地管理自己的微店粉丝,最终达到店铺盈利的目的。本书中既有详细全面的微店运营实操方法,也有在微店创建运营过程中积累的经验精华总结,涵盖了开店过程、开店平台、推广策略、营销案例等许多细节问题,极具实用性和权威性。

  • 电商运营重要的是思路、技巧,更重要的是实战。在实战中决策、把握,当然最重要的是坚持。《电商运营之道》的一些经典案例能给读者亲身的感受,并且能把每章中的小案例进行分解以帮助大家理解,这是最难能可贵的。《电商运营之道》告诉我们电商的经营更多需要精细化营运,以及如何协调其他部门之间的协作,而且更需要有一定的计划、执行、分配。此书对初学者来说非常容易理解,对有经验者来说更是具备实战手册的功能。尤其是书中的案例更极具参考意义,所以建议读者在读此书的时候多思考。初学者可小尝试,有经验者则可多对比,看是否与自己的运营有不同之处。这是一本电商的运营指南,适合所有的电商从业人员阅读,也适合打算进入或在电商行业创业的读者朋友阅读,通过这本书,可以更为全面地了解电商运营的整体流程和方法,以达到提升电商综合运营能力的目标。

  • “互联网+”是颠覆与创新的思维,它不仅站在时代的最前沿,并且已经渗透到社会生活的方方面面,一场伟大的变革正悄无声息地到来,对此,我们应当对其有所了解,才能跟上信息时代日新月异的步伐。本书从“互联网+”的前世今生、“互联网+”先驱者们的创新尝试、互联网与传统行业的结合、“互联网+”带来的机遇与挑战等几个方面,详细剖析了互联网时代这一伟大的思维模式。

  • 黑客的第一本书!一位混迹在网络黑白世界中的黑客与你共分享一场饕餮盛宴! 网络安全和信息隐私已经成为各界十分关注的问题,这些占据新闻头条的事件涉及了政府、企业和其它组织、家庭和个人的数据泄露。每年遭受虚假信息、电话诈骗、木马病毒、网络钓鱼、帐号被盗、网购陷阱、银行卡盗刷等中招的网民不计其数,为了减少网民的损失,提高全民网络安全意识,学习必要的手段与防范技巧尤其重要。信息时代,企业和个人面临的重大问题之一是信息安全意识的匮乏,要么他们根本没有认识到这一点,要么忽视,要么不愿为此买单。网络安全是互联网公司的生命,也是每位网民的最基本需求!

  • 自媒体不仅仅是用微博的形式展示,它可以在任何情况下表达自己有特色的想法并且有一部分人产生共鸣,那么这就是你自己自媒体的魅力。自媒体发展的内在驱动是什么?自媒体的魅力在哪里?我为什么要做自媒体?为什么人人需要自媒体?为什么自媒体的成功是大势所趋? 只要你认真读本读物,你将成为一个自媒体的资深老兵。

  • 虽然IT男IT女只占人类的一小部分,但大部分人的生活已离不开IT技术。在办公室里写文档,做PPT;回家上网,玩游戏,淘衣服,团购午饭;上下班路上看小说,听音乐。上视频网站追韩剧、美剧,上交友网站谈恋爱,在家逛豆瓣,出门召的士,离开电脑、手机和网络的日子虽然不会无法生存,但估计会令很多人无聊得不想生存。 对这渗透进现代生活毛细血管的IT技术,你是否想了解多一些?对公司里帅帅的程序员GG或酷酷的程序员MM,你是否有过暧昧的幻想,爱屋及乌,想对他们的世界多了解一些?听到维修你笔记本的IT男说着主板、CPU和内存时,你是否会好奇这些东西到底是什么?或者遇上geek们满口XML、jQuery、云计算、大数据……时,夸夸其谈时,你是否想插进去说一句,其实NoSQL也不是万能的? 当然我知道对于本书针对的文科生GGMM们,数学什么的最讨厌了,IT部同事电脑上的代码看着就头晕。IP地址指的是,在一个使用网际网络协议通讯的计算机网络里,各个设备(如计算机、打印机)被指定的一个数字形式的标签。技术书籍里充斥的这种语文和小说诗歌比起来简直就不是汉语。本书要做的就是用汉语为文科生给IT技术祛神秘化。

  • 本书是要讲解了Java语言的入门知识,简单易懂,可达到从零开始学习Java语言,是学习Java语言必不可少的工具书。 同人类任何语言一样,Java为我们提供了一种表达思想的方式。如操作得当,同其他方式相比,随着问题变得愈大和愈复杂,这种表达方式的方便性和灵活性会显露无遗。 事实上,学习任何语言时,脑海里有一个现成的知识结构往往会起到事半功倍的效果。 真心的希望这本书可以帮到你!

  • 我是阿里巴巴陈志红,2016年马上就过去了,习惯每个月都有总结,习惯每个月都有记录。 一年以来,也想着慢慢的成长。也在慢慢的成长中。成长与感悟。 现在,我把这个总结发到百度名家来记录。跟更多的人分享我们的2016年。

  • 从最简单的开始教你一步步带你深入学习flask,了解它的概念,作用,如何进行接口的开发进行相关的测试,项目的实践。 学习flask有什么作用可以拿来做什么,在本书中都会告诉你,让你的测试领域里面多一项技能。

  • 作为国家数字复合出版系统工程建设参与者和工程分包项目负责人,回顾项目建设过程,有经验和教训,也有心得和想法。期间经历过因测试用例和软件质量问题,导致项目第一次验证测试险些没有通过的教训,也有第一次迭代需求评审得到专家一致好评的愉悦经历,更有团队建设不力,导致进度延迟,编码质量不高的问题。项目建设过程中诸多的问题和经验,促使自己写下来,还原项目管理过程轨迹,为读者提供可供参考的项目管理经验和教训。 既然是还原项目管理过程轨迹,书的开端就从招标写起。项目中标后,同事都问写标书的技巧,是如何屡投屡中的,我只能哑然失笑,哪有什么技巧,只不过认真去写罢了,对标书的每一个指标的应答都要有据可查,合情合理,切不可信口开河,随便乱写。 项目管理从两个角度去写,一个是以工程参与者的角度看工程多项目管理;一个是从项目负责人的角度去看17包项目研发管理。 工程参与者的角度去写,主要记录工程多项目管理的组织机构、管理方法和手段,采取的管理措施等内容。 17包项目研发管理以项目负责人的角度去写,更多是记录项目管理的经验和教训,涉及项目管理过程中的团队建设、范围管理、进度管理、质量管理、风险管理等内容。

  • appium+python环境搭建初级入门教程,本教程只是初级入门,从环境搭建到一个简单的demo。前面三章内容已整理出pdf文件,可以点最后一章节直接下载,另外Appium自动化测试 QQ群:可以交流讨论

我要回帖

更多关于 web自动化测试工具 的文章

 

随机推荐